Okay this is driving me crazy, are there benefits to feed subscription, I mean in my blog I have the widgets for yahoo google newsgator and the like feeds.
But if I myself subscribe to these and click to feed my posts, will this help the Marketing?
I know with My Yahoo it helps to place in search engines and even with igoogle homepages, but what about with services like Newsgator? It's all a little confusing.
Theoretically no.. Pings are designed to be OUTGOING notification that YOU'VE published a new post. If you are sucking someone else's content (and you should only be showing a small snippet and a link) I'm not sure you should ping. That is, unless you are a bonafide industry aggregate blog and authority site.

OH!!!!!!!!!!!! Ok makes sense, That would be like piggy backing on someone else's content right?
but If I actually add ORIGINAL content written by me to my website (as I do the blog), then that would be kosher and positive correct?
Yep that's the right way to do it. The goal the way it's intended is to let the world know when YOU publish new content. But like I said in the other post you cant ping new content that's on a static site. It needs to be on a blog platform or using blog software.
